COTA Looses $25 Million in State Funds
« on: May 30, 2019, 03:27:46 PM »
The Texas State Legislature failed to re-authorize the $25.9 million paid to COTA for the U.S.G.P. The legislature will not meet again until 2 January, 2021. By law, it only meets on the first 140 days of odd numbered years.
